Computer Science Portfolio

Aspiring software engineer and AI researcher passionate about building real-world solutions, exploring cutting-edge technologies, and mastering every level of Computer Science.

Currently working on advanced AI models, full-stack applications, and personal tech projects.

Practice Projects

o1Theta - Custom AI Model

A 196M+ parameter transformer built from scratch using FlashAttention, RoPE, and LoRA.

Portfolio Website

A glowing dark-mode portfolio site to showcase my AI and CS work.

Block Letters

Displayed initials in ASCII art using creative spacing.

Lovely Loveseats

Built a receipt generator using strings, math, and catalog logic.

Magic 8-Ball

Used Python control flow to simulate fortune-telling responses.

Thread Shed

Parsed CSV transaction data to analyze sewing store sales.

Getting Ready for Physics

Built a suite of helper functions for physics topics.

Scrabble

Created a scoring system for Scrabble using dictionaries.

Hacking The Fender

Simulated hacker detection and removal using Python.

School Catalogue

Used OOP to model classes and inheritance for schools.

Dog Years

Converted dog age to human years with conditional logic.

Fashion Blog

Structured a web blog using clean semantic HTML.

Carly's Clippers

Analyzed salon trends using Python loops.

Basta Fazoolin'

Built restaurant operations software using class methods.

Medical Insurance Projects

Used variables, functions, lists, strings, and loops to model cost estimations.

Bicycle World

Explored the command line by creating and managing files.

Athletica

Practiced file redirection in a sporting context.

Coffee Chatbot

Built a chatbot that simulates ordering coffee.

Looping Coffee Chatbot

Extended chatbot functionality using loops.

Artusi

Used CLI to edit files more efficiently.

Attica

Configured terminal shortcuts and personalization.

Healthy Recipes

Styled a recipe site using targeted CSS selectors.

Olivia Woodruff Portfolio

Practiced visual styling with CSS rules.

Manhattan Zoo

Tracked file changes using Git version control.

Decrypt Secret Messages

Decrypted data using terminal tools.

Creating an Adder Circuit

Built a logic gate adder on a breadboard.

Housing Data Central Tendency

Calculated statistical metrics on housing data.

Frida Kahlo Retrospective

Analyzed artwork data using Python lists.

Echo Chatbot

Built a beginner chatbot using basic string operations.

Laptop Repair Data

Used pandas to explore laptop repair datasets.

Wine Festival Schedule

Organized HTML tables for a schedule site.

Common Cents Party

Created band landing pages using HTML fundamentals.

Cupful Cafe

Styled a cafe homepage using modern CSS.

New York City Blog

Built a blog using semantic structure and layout.

Fizz Buzz

Classic coding challenge to test loop logic.

About Me

Hi, I'm Nathan — a self-taught computer science student with a deep interest in artificial intelligence, systems programming, and startup innovation. I love building things from scratch, solving complex problems, and continuously learning new technologies. My current focus is on LLMs, machine learning, full-stack web development, and low-level systems like compilers and operating systems.

I’ve completed multiple personal projects including AI models, a full compiler, and a website for a local business. I believe in pushing the limits of what’s possible and aim to become one of the top innovators in tech.

Contact

Email: NathanBPeter27@gmail.com

Github: github.com/The-IT-Official

LinkedIn: linkedin.com/in/nathanpeter